📰 What Happened

The European Union has imposed sanctions on several Iranian judges and a leader of a cyber group. This action aims to hold these individuals accountable for human rights violations and cyber activities.

  • Sanctions target specific individuals involved in the Iranian judicial system and cyber operations.
  • This move is part of a broader EU strategy to address human rights abuses in Iran.
